pentetic acid and Cystic Kidney Diseases

pentetic acid has been researched along with Cystic Kidney Diseases in 23 studies

Pentetic Acid: An iron chelating agent with properties like EDETIC ACID. DTPA has also been used as a chelator for other metals, such as plutonium.
